在2025年AI时代,域名解析问题已成为网络故障的“隐形杀手”!
你有没有想过一个问题:为什么我们可以在浏览器里输入www.baidu.com,而不是去记一串像39.156.66.10这样毫无规律的IP地址?
这背后,要感谢一个伟大的发明——DNS(域名系统)。你可以把它理解为整个互联网的“超级电话本”,负责把我们记得住的“名字”(域名),翻译成机器能懂的“电话号码”(IP地址)。
不过,这个“电话本”也常常会出问题。可以说,80%的“上不了网”故障,最终都和DNS解析失败有关。 今天,我们就来学习如何使用Windows自带的“电话本查询工具”——nslookup命令,来快速判断并解决这类问题。我亲测过,这个工具帮我解决了无数次“网页打不开”的烦恼!

一、nslookup的两大“查询模式”
nslookup有两种玩法:一种是“随手查”,一种是“专家模式”。
- 非交互模式(快速查号) 这是最简单的用法。你只想查一个域名,直接在CMD里输入命令就行。
- 命令:nslookup www.baidu.com
- 解读:它会告知你,你正在用哪个DNS服务器(你的“接线员”)进行查询,以及www.baidu.com这个名字对应的“电话号码”(IP地址)是什么。如图所示(配图2:插入一个非交互模式截图),直接返回IP地址。
高手Tip:如果返回“非权威应答”,说明这是从缓存里拿的,不是最新数据——试试多查几次对比。


- 交互模式(进入“专家查询”模式) 在CMD里只输入nslookup然后回车,你会发现光标变了。祝贺你,你已经进入了“专家模式”!
- 命令:nslookup
- 解读:这就像你打通了“114查号台”并让接线员在线等着,接下来你可以连续查询各种复杂的信息,而不用每次都重新“拨号”。

二、高手的“侦探工作”:在交互模式下挖掘秘密
“专家模式”的真正威力,在于可以查询不同类型的“记录”。我第一次用时,就被它的深度惊艳了!
- 查“邮箱服务器”(MX记录)
- 场景:你想知道一个公司的邮件是由哪台服务器负责的?
- 命令:
- 先输入 set type=mx (告知接线员,我目前要查“邮箱地址”)
- 再输入域名,列如 qq.com
- 结果:它会列出负责QQ邮箱的服务器地址。MX(Mail Exchanger)记录,是保证我们电子邮件能准确送达的关键。

你用过MX记录排查邮件问题吗?评论区分享你的经历!
- 查“负责人是谁”(NS记录)
- 场景:你想知道baidu.com这个域名,是由哪些官方DNS服务器在管理的?
- 命令:
- 输入 set type=ns (告知接线员,我要查“管理单位”)
- 再输入域名 baidu.com
- 结果:它会告知你baidu.com的权威域名服务器(Name Server)有哪些。

三、终极实战:如何判断是不是DNS的“锅”?
这是nslookup在日常排障中最实用的技巧。
- 案情:你能ping 8.8.8.8通,说明你的物理网络没问题,但就是打不开任何网页。
- 破案步骤:
- 打开CMD,输入 nslookup www.baidu.com。如果提示“找不到”或“超时”,基本可以断定,是你电脑当前配置的DNS服务器“罢工”了。
- 继续输入 server 8.8.8.8,回车。这个命令的意思是,把你查询的“接线员”临时换成谷歌的公共DNS服务器。
- 再输入 www.baidu.com。如果这次成功返回了IP地址,那么祝贺你,100%破案!问题就出在你本地网络或者运营商分配给你的那个DNS服务器上。
- 解决方案:手动把你的电脑或路由器的DNS服务器地址,修改为114.114.114.114或8.8.8.8等公共DNS,问题立刻解决。


高手Tip:如图所示,切换服务器前后结果一目了然。你遇到过DNS故障吗?欢迎评论区交流你的排查技巧!

总结一下: nslookup是每个网络人必备的“侦察”利器。善用它,你就能快速揭开域名背后的秘密,并解决大部分“上不了网”的疑难杂症。
这是我们《排障命令深度解析》系列的第三篇。如果这份“网络查号台使用手册”对你有用,请务必【点赞+收藏+分享】,再点个【关注】,下期我们来聊聊强劲的“局域网户籍警”——arp命令!欢迎评论你的网络难题,我来帮你分析~















- 最新
- 最热
只看作者